I don't think it naive or wish you ill tidings. Your intentions are noble as you made clear in your post.

However, LN incentives are critical to network decentralization. I simply posit that if nodes operate primarily on incentives external to the network (e.g., "doing a good service", "connecting my business", "growing the lightning network", " spreading bitcoin adoption") then the network will be driven by those incentives and some you don't like (gatekeeping access to LN, excluding OFAC UTXO funded channels, excluding tor-only nodes).

I argue this is bad for decentralization which, I imagine, is the very goal of your endeavor. Please, charge fees, try to break even / make a profit, and then, operating lightning nodes will be incentivized to the larger community.

If we want to grow the network, promote growth through the internal incentives of the lightning network. Profitable adoption is sustainable. Subsidized adoption promotes external incentives the greatest of which will be exercising centralized control.
